Overview: Canopy Park is rated 4.5/5 from 27 Google reviews. Reviews most often describe it as clean and well kept. Amenities: Reviewers often mention shade and tree cover and poop bags, seating, and other park extras. Downsides: Some reviews mention a smaller layout than some visitors expect.

Baruch D3 years ago

Stunning park with different areas and paths. Benches in the shade and a playground that is definitely unique. The slides are nice but geared towards 5-12 year old kids and not built to climb easily. Parking was hard to find but there is a shopping center with a publix right around the block that has good parking.
